Among the topics covered are: Life Sciences, Basic Research, Biomedical Sciences, Applied Physical Sciences, Federal Support, Scientific Quality, Scientific Leadership, Behavioral Sciences, Earth Sciences, Federal Government, Applied Science, Applied Missions, Research and Development. Among the authors are: Lawrence Blinks, Hendrik Bode, Harvey Brooks, Frank Horsfall, Harry Johnson, Arthur Kantrowitz, Carl Kaysen, George Kistiakowsky, Saunders MacLane, Carl Pfaffmann, Roger Revelle, Edward Teller, John Verhoogen, Alvin Weinberg, and John Willard. The papers presented in this volume were prepared in response to a request addressed to the National Academy of Science by the Committee on Science and Astronautics of the U.S. House of Representatives. It its request, the House committee set out two extremely broad questions of fundamental importance to the Federal Government in connection with its scientific research and development program: I. What level of Federal support is needed to maintain for the United States a position of leadership through basic research in the advancement of science and technology and their economic, cultural, and military application? II. What judgment can be reached on the balance of support now being given by the Federal Government to various fields of scientific endeavor, and on adjustments that should be considered, either within existing levels of overall support or under conditions of increased or decreased overall support?
